It’s no secret that we at VISI adore our canine friends, so imagine our excitement when we came across this geometric, multi-functional three-piece accessory collection, Heads or Tails, by Japanese design house Nendo!
Designed for the Japanese lifestyle magazine Pen, this cute puppy set serves the three basic pooch needs – sleep, eat and play – with three dual purpose designs. The artificial leather house, made from triangular panels and mesh, collapses into a cushioned bed, while the ceramic dishes can be turned upside down to either be a shallow or deep bowl. Also, when the pup has exhausted himself (and you) playing catch, reshape the silicone ball into a bone and voila! Another two minutes of dog-ertainment.
